Where is Bodø located?
Bodø is situated in northern Norway, within the Arctic Circle, in the county of Nordland. Its coastal location makes it a key point for exploring Norway's fjords and, especially, the Lofoten Islands. This city is also renowned for its spectacular landscape, which combines mountains, sea, and open skies.
A brief history of Bodø
Founded in 1816, Bodø has a rich history as a commercial and port center. During World War II, the city was almost completely destroyed due to bombings but was quickly rebuilt in the following decades. Today, Bodø combines its history with modern infrastructure that attracts visitors from around the world.
How to get to Bodø
By ferry from the mainland
One of the most popular options for traveling from Bodø to Lofoten ferry is taking the ferry that connects the city with Moskenes, one of the main points of the Lofoten Islands. This route is not only efficient but also offers spectacular views of the Norwegian landscape.

Things to do in Bodø before heading to Lofoten
Explore Saltstraumen
Just a few kilometers from the city is Saltstraumen, known as the world’s strongest tidal current. It’s a must-see experience for nature and photography enthusiasts.
Enjoy Local Cuisine
Bodø also stands out for its culinary offerings, with restaurants serving traditional Norwegian dishes made with fresh Atlantic fish.
